Очевидно. Краткое руководство по особенностям восьмеричной системы счисления

Восьмеричная система счисления, основанная на числе 8, является одной из наиболее популярных систем счисления в информатике и программировании. Она представляет собой удобный способ записи чисел и обладает рядом особенностей, которые делают ее простой и эффективной.

Одна из основных особенностей восьмеричной системы счисления — ее компактность и простота использования. В отличие от десятичной системы, в которой используется 10 цифр (от 0 до 9), восьмеричная система использует всего 8 цифр (от 0 до 7). Это позволяет упростить запись и чтение чисел и сделать их более легкими для восприятия.

Восьмеричная система счисления также эффективна при работе с двоичными данными. Так как каждой цифре в восьмеричной системе соответствуют три бита, перевод из двоичной системы в восьмеричную и обратно осуществляется без потерь исходных данных. Это делает восьмеричную систему идеальным выбором при работе с битовыми последовательностями и упрощает анализ их структуры.

Восьмеричная система счисления также используется в программировании для работы с числами и битовыми операциями. Она позволяет более эффективно использовать память компьютера и облегчает манипуляции с данными. Кроме того, восьмеричная система часто используется при представлении режимов доступа и прав доступа к файлам и каталогам.

Преимущества использования восьмеричной системы

Восьмеричная система счисления имеет несколько преимуществ, которые делают ее привлекательной для использования:

  1. Простота чтения и записи чисел: восьмеричная система использует всего восемь цифр (от 0 до 7), что делает ее более компактной и легкой для понимания.
  2. Экономия места: восьмеричная система требует меньше цифр для представления одного и того же числа по сравнению с десятичной системой.
  3. Легкость преобразования: перевод чисел из десятичной системы в восьмеричную и обратно выполняется с помощью простых алгоритмов, что облегчает работу с числами.
  4. Эффективность в использовании компьютерных систем: восьмеричная система широко используется в компьютерных архитектурах и программировании, так как представление чисел в виде двоичного кода легко преобразуется в восьмеричный код (который, в свою очередь, может быть легко преобразован в двоичный код или обратно в десятичный).
  5. Улучшенная скорость выполнения операций: при работе с восьмеричными числами операции сложения, вычитания и умножения выполняются быстрее, чем в десятичной системе.

Восьмеричная система счисления имеет значительные преимущества в ряде областей, особенно в компьютерных системах. Ее использование позволяет повысить эффективность и упростить обработку и обмен числовой информацией.

Простота работы с восьмеричными числами

Восьмеричная система счисления обладает рядом особенностей, которые делают работу с восьмеричными числами удобной и простой. Среди основных преимуществ следует выделить следующие:

1. Компактность представления чисел: Восьмеричные числа занимают меньше места по сравнению с десятичными числами той же величины. Например, число 127 в восьмеричной системе записывается как 177, в то время как в десятичной системе оно имеет запись 127. Это делает восьмеричную систему удобной при работе с большими числами, особенно в информатике и программировании.

2. Простота перевода в двоичную систему: Восьмеричная система счисления является удобным базисом для работы с двоичными числами. Поскольку восьмеричные цифры представляют собой комбинации трех двоичных цифр, перевод числа из восьмеричной системы в двоичную становится очень простым процессом. Это позволяет проще выполнять операции с двоичными числами, такие как сложение и умножение.

3. Более простая и быстрая операции деления на 2: Восьмеричное представление числа очень удобно для выполнения операций деления на два. Так как 8 является степенью двойки, перевод восьмеричного числа в двоичное и его деление на два сводится к сдвигу разрядов вправо, что делает процесс очень простым и эффективным.

4. Удобное представление восьмеричных флагов: В информатике восьмеричные числа широко используются для представления флагов и состояний. Так как каждая восьмеричная цифра представляет собой состояние или флаг, то использование восьмеричных чисел позволяет компактно и наглядно представить множество состояний или флагов одним числом.

В результате, работа с восьмеричными числами обладает простотой и эффективностью, которые делают эту систему счисления неотъемлемой частью множества областей, включая информатику, программирование и электронику.

Эффективность восьмеричной системы в определенных областях

Восьмеричная система счисления, основанная на числе 8, обладает определенными особенностями, которые делают ее особенно эффективной в определенных областях.

1. Хранение и передача данных. Восьмеричная система используется для хранения и передачи данных в компьютерах и других электронных устройствах. Это связано с тем, что восьмеричная система позволяет компактно представлять двоичные данные. Восьмеричное число состоит из трехбитного блока, что гораздо более компактно, чем двоичное число, состоящее из однобитного блока. Это позволяет сократить объем памяти и уменьшить время передачи данных.

2. Управление доступом к файлам и правами доступа. Восьмеричная система также используется для управления доступом к файлам и установки прав доступа. Каждому файлу и директории назначается определенное числовое значение, которое определяет права доступа (чтение, запись, выполнение) для различных пользователей и групп. Восьмеричная система обеспечивает удобство и простоту использования в этом контексте, так как каждая цифра восьмеричного числа может быть прямо сопоставлена одному из прав доступа.

3. Математические вычисления. Восьмеричная система используется для выполнения определенных математических операций, особенно в области компьютерной науки и программирования. Например, восьмеричные числа используются для представления битовых масок, позволяющих управлять набором флагов и битовых операций. Благодаря компактности и простоте использования восьмеричной системы, эти операции становятся более эффективными.

Таким образом, восьмеричная система счисления обладает эффективностью в различных областях, связанных с хранением и передачей данных, управлением доступом к файлам и математическими вычислениями. Ее простота и компактность делают ее отличным выбором во многих случаях, где требуется эффективная и быстрая обработка большого объема данных.

Оцените статью